How does the system handle the transition between seasonal services?+
The system manages seasonal transitions with predefined service calendars. When mowing season ends, the system automatically triggers fall cleanup scheduling for all maintenance accounts. Billing adjusts to reflect the seasonal service — some companies maintain flat monthly billing year-round while others adjust by season. Client communication templates notify clients of the seasonal transition, upcoming services, and any schedule changes. The transition is planned weeks in advance, with crew assignments and equipment preparation tracked through the system so the shift from one season to the next is smooth rather than chaotic.
Can the CRM manage both maintenance billing and project milestone payments?+
Yes. Maintenance clients are billed on automated monthly cycles with cards on file. Project clients are billed according to their contract milestone schedule — typically a deposit, one or two progress payments, and a final payment. The system tracks project progress against milestones and sends invoice reminders when a milestone is reached. Change orders for scope additions are documented and added to the billing schedule. Revenue reporting separates the two streams so you can analyze maintenance recurring revenue growth independently from project revenue, which tends to be more variable.
